loongson/pypi/: lxml-6.1.0 metadata and description
Powerful and Pythonic XML processing library combining libxml2/libxslt with the ElementTree API.
| author | lxml dev team |
| author_email | lxml@lxml.de |
| classifiers |
|
| license | BSD-3-Clause |
| maintainer | lxml dev team |
| maintainer_email | lxml@lxml.de |
| project_urls |
|
| requires_dist |
|
| requires_python | >=3.8 |
| File | Tox results | History |
|---|---|---|
lxml-6.1.0-cp310-cp310-musllinux_1_2_loongarch64.whl
|
|
|
lxml-6.1.0-cp311-cp311-musllinux_1_2_loongarch64.whl
|
|
lxml is a Pythonic, mature binding for the libxml2 and libxslt libraries. It provides safe and convenient access to these libraries using the ElementTree API.
It extends the ElementTree API significantly to offer support for XPath, RelaxNG, XML Schema, XSLT, C14N and much more.
To contact the project, go to the project home page or see our bug tracker at https://launchpad.net/lxml
In case you want to use the current in-development version of lxml, you can get it from the github repository at https://github.com/lxml/lxml . Note that this requires Cython to build the sources, see the build instructions on the project home page.
After an official release of a new stable series, bug fixes may become available at https://github.com/lxml/lxml/tree/lxml-6.1 . Running pip install https://github.com/lxml/lxml/archive/refs/heads/lxml-6.1.tar.gz will install the unreleased branch state as soon as a maintenance branch has been established. Note that this requires Cython to be installed at an appropriate version for the build.
6.1.0 (2026-04-17)
This release fixes a possible external entity injection (XXE) vulnerability in iterparse() and the ETCompatXMLParser.
Features added
- GH#486: The HTML ARIA accessibility attributes were added to the set of safe attributes in lxml.html.defs. This allows lxml_html_clean to pass them through. Patch by oomsveta.
- The default chunk size for reading from file-likes in iterparse() is now configurable with a new chunk_size argument.
Bugs fixed
- LP#2146291: The resolve_entities option was still set to True for iterparse and ETCompatXMLParser, allowing for external entity injection (XXE) when using these parsers without setting this option explicitly. The default was now changed to 'internal' only (as for the normal XML and HTML parsers since lxml 5.0). Issue found by Sihao Qiu as CVE-2026-41066.